    From speaking to student groups over the last few weeks I have been made aware of many issuesthat are effecting individuals or groups across campus. The main consensus is that the biggestproblem facing students on and off campus, regardless of self identification, is the lack ofcommunication between most departments within the University and the student population.Students are the heart blood of the University and many of you have commented that due to asubstantial lack of communication you do not feel respected or supported by Coventry University;this is the main issue that I will strive to change if elected on your behalf.

    As well as the issue of communication other issues were raised whilst interacting with studentgroups. These have allowed me to formulate the following list of proposed changes that I wouldimplement on your behalf if elected.

    Reduce Discrimination across campus

    Create an environment at Coventry University where everyone has the right to be who they are orwish to be without fear of persecution, discrimination or retribution.

    To work with all student groups as well as Coventry University to minimise all segregation anddiscriminationthat is currently occurring on campus and create a welcome environment for allstudents.

    To support all Student Repsin the fulfilment of their role, ensuring that any issue raised at alllevels of the system is recognised and adequate support is provided by CUSU to enact anyrequired research or change that the student body feels is important. As part of this I wish topromote the outstanding contribution Student Reps make and raise their profile across campus forthe benefit of all.

    To work with all Faculties through the Student Rep systemto enact changes that matter tostudents, the first of these will be campaigning for the exam timetable to be released earlier ineach semester so students with external responsibilities are not discriminated against by beinggiven short notice of exam times.

    Fair and Equal Platform for all

    To provide a platform for every individual student or group of students to have their say on issuesthat matter to them in a free, fair and open environment. From this I will ensure the full backingof CUSU is given to all student campaigns that are in the best interests of the Student community.

    Enhance citywide links

    Not all of a students time is spent on campus. Therefore I will build closer ties between theStudents Union and the city utilising my existing contacts within the Police and the City Council toenhance student safetywithin the city.

    To ensure support is available to students whenever required

    To campaign for a drastic improvement in communicationwithin Coventry University as a whole.The time taken for students to be contacted in regard to academic and extra curricular matters bymost departments within the University is too long. This results in students experiencing extrastress and often not being made aware of valuable information until it is too late for them to actupon it and is something I will strive to change.

    To work with Coventry University to provide better out of hours supportfor students within alldepartments. Coventry University is a living breathing beast that is alive 24 hours a day 7 days aweek, why are university departments only accessible to students for 8 hours a day 5 days aweek? (This issue is particularly relevant to students who have external commitments, be themfull time employment, childcareor logistically with family living overseas.)

    To build upon my existing links with Student Supportand the International Officeto ensure therelevant support is available for students regardless of the nature of their issue to enhance thestudent experience as a whole.

    To offer support and guidance along side Coventry University to individual students or groups ofstudents; resulting in the resolution of issuesthat matter to them and therefore enhance theiroverall experience at Coventry University.
